Becoming a leadership coach is a rewarding and fulfilling career path for those who have a passion for helping others reach their full potential Leadership coaches work with individuals and teams to develop their leadership skills, improve their communication, and achieve their personal and professional goals If you are considering becoming a leadership coach, here are some tips to help you on your journey.
First and foremost, it is essential to have a strong desire to help others succeed A leadership coach’s primary role is to support and empower individuals to overcome challenges, develop their strengths, and achieve their goals This requires patience, empathy, and a genuine interest in helping others grow and succeed.
Next, you will need to acquire the necessary skills and knowledge to be an effective leadership coach While there are no formal educational requirements to become a leadership coach, many professionals in this field have backgrounds in fields such as psychology, counseling, human resources, or business You may also consider enrolling in leadership coaching programs or certifications to gain specialized training and expertise in coaching techniques, leadership development, and organizational psychology.
Building a strong network of mentors and colleagues is also crucial to your success as a leadership coach Surround yourself with experienced coaches and professionals who can provide guidance, support, and advice as you navigate your coaching career Joining professional organizations, attending conferences, and participating in networking events can help you connect with other coaches and experts in the field.
Additionally, gaining practical experience is essential for developing your coaching skills and building your reputation as a successful leadership coach Consider volunteering to coach individuals or teams in your community, offering pro-bono coaching services to non-profit organizations, or seeking internships with established coaching firms Building a portfolio of successful coaching engagements will help you attract clients and grow your coaching practice.
As you gain experience and confidence as a leadership coach, it is essential to continuously invest in your professional development on becoming a leadership coach. Stay up-to-date on the latest coaching trends and best practices, attend training workshops and conferences, and seek feedback from clients and colleagues to continuously improve your coaching skills and effectiveness Continuing education and professional development will not only enhance your coaching practice but also demonstrate your commitment to excellence and growth as a coach.
Marketing and promoting your coaching services is also crucial to building a successful coaching practice Develop a strong personal brand, create a professional website and social media presence, and leverage networking opportunities to connect with potential clients Consider offering workshops, webinars, or speaking engagements to showcase your expertise and attract new clients Building a strong online presence and marketing strategy will help you reach a wider audience and grow your coaching business.
Finally, being a successful leadership coach requires a willingness to constantly learn, grow, and adapt to the changing needs of your clients and the coaching industry Stay curious, open-minded, and flexible in your approach to coaching, and always seek feedback and insights to improve your coaching practice Remember that coaching is a dynamic and evolving profession, and being willing to embrace new challenges and opportunities will set you apart as a successful leadership coach.
